putty ssh 上传下载

或许真的有和我一样想通过 SSH 进行本地文件上传或者下载的同学吧, SSH 的好处是让文件在传输过程中更加安全,我却不是因为这个原因产生这个想法,只是觉得一边用 FTP 工具上传一边用 PuTTy 来解压或者压缩真的是挺傻的。其实用 SecureCRT 可以比较方便地实现,但是它是收费软件,我不喜欢,所以我坚持使用 PuTTy

严格来说,通过 SSH 进行本地文件的上传或者将 Linux 主机中的文件下载至本地并不是 PuTTy 的功能,而是通过其完整安装包内的 psftp.exe 文件实现的。所以,要完成这些操作, Windows 内必须有完整的 PuTTy 安装包而不仅仅是 putty.exe 这一个文件。

接下来就是开启 psftp.exe 了,和 Putty 一样是全字符界面。相对于 shell 繁多的命令,上传和下载使用的命令屈指可数,将用到的命令列在下面:

  1. open calpico.dreamhost.com 用于连接远程 linux 服务器,其中 calpico.dreamhost.com 替换为您自己的地址。
  2. cd public_html/wp-content/ 用于切换远程 Linux 服务器上的目录,其中 public_html/wp-contnt 替换为您自己实际的路径。
  3. lcd D:/downloads/ 用于切换本地的路径,其中 D:/downloads/ 就是我自己电脑里的 D:\downloads\ ,总之,切换本地路径的目的是为了上传这个目录里的文件或者将服务器上的文件下载到这个文件夹里,如果你要上传位于 C 盘 Windows 文件夹里的 notepad.exe 到服务器上,就得 lcd C:/windows/。
  4. put notepad.exe 上传 notepad.exe 到服务器上。
  5. get notepad.exe 下载 notepad.exe 到自己电脑商。

使用以后,我发现这么上传下载文件还有一个好处,因为是字符界面,文件在上传和下载过程中占用的系统资源非常少,甚至感觉不到它正在运行,比开着 ftp 客户端傻等好多了。缺点也有,由于看不到传输进度,如果遇到大文件,还是得傻等。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
要使用PuTTY上传文件,您可以按照以下步骤进行操作: 1. 打开PuTTY并输入目标服务器的IP地址或主机名。 2. 在“连接类型”下选择SSH。 3. 点击“打开”按钮并登录到目标服务器。 方法一:使用PSCP命令行工具上传文件 4. 下载PSCP(PuTTY Secure Copy)工具并将其保存到您的计算机上。您可以在PuTTY官方网站上找到PSCP的下载链接。 5. 打开命令提示符或终端窗口,并导航到PSCP工具所在的目录。 6. 使用以下命令上传文件: ``` pscp <本地文件路径> <远程服务器用户名>@<远程服务器IP地址或主机名>:<远程目录路径> ``` 注意替换 `<本地文件路径>`, `<远程服务器用户名>`, `<远程服务器IP地址或主机名>`, `<远程目录路径>` 为实际的路径和信息。 方法二:使用WinSCP图形界面工具上传文件 4. 下载并安装WinSCP,它是一个方便易用的图形界面工具,可用于在Windows系统上传输文件到远程服务器。您可以在WinSCP官方网站上找到它的下载链接。 5. 打开WinSCP并输入目标服务器的IP地址或主机名、用户名和密码。 6. 点击“连接”按钮并登录到目标服务器。 7. 在WinSCP界面的左侧窗格中浏览到本地计算机上的文件。 8. 在右侧窗格中,浏览到目标服务器上的目标文件夹。 9. 选择要上传的文件,并将其拖放到目标文件夹中。 无论您选择使用PSCP还是WinSCP,都可以轻松上传文件到远程服务器。请确保你有足够的权限来进行文件上传操作。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值